    I saw this video a few months ago and went straight to boho beautiful. I've been doing their beginner stuff since then and I'm seeing some progression (from a very poor starting point!). What I find hardest about boho beautiful and other channels is that there is so much content and so many flows out there, it's difficult to navigate. For example, I can competently do a couple of beginner videos on BB, but then I try one of their intermediate videos and it's very far from where I am. Whilst it's obviously all free content and so it's very much appreciated, the lack of structure to the learning makes it difficult for me to move forward. Did you feel that was an issue when you went through the learning process or did your initial online course give you a better platform for progression?
    I'd rather get a bit more out of my practice, gain a better understanding of the subject and work out where I want to go before going down the face to face teacher approach.

    • @WildMollie
      @WildMollie  2 ปีที่แล้ว +2

      Hey I totally understand! It’s a lot out there and doing your practice with TH-cam is hit or miss. I sort of enjoyed the chaos of it since it allowed me to try so many styles and flows that were too hard for me were also giving me motivation. However lots of TH-cam yoga teachers have
      paid structured programs that you could try. I did BB transform program,( more for muscle gain rather then yoga) they have lots of options. Also Kino yoga has paid platforms with more structure.
      When I first started I collected a few videos that challenged me and did them every day through out the week along with adding some new video flows. That helped me have the structure and keep exploring.
      Hope this makes sense!
